DAN DA DAN Anime Shares Creditless Opening & Ending Theme Videos!

Momo believes in ghosts. Okarun believes in aliens.

The official website for DAN DA DAN, based on Yukinobu Tatsu‘s work, has released creditless versions of the opening and ending theme videos. The series is now streaming weekly worldwide via simulcast on Crunchyroll, Netflix, Hulu, Muse, and ADN.

Opening Theme – “Otonoke” by Creepy Nuts:

Ending Theme – “TAIDADA” by ZUTOMAYO:

DAN DA DAN a paranormal manga by Yukinobu Tatsu is serialized in Shueisha’s Shonen Jump+ and an English language version is available from Viz Media. Crunchyroll describes the story as follows:

This is a story about Momo, a high school girl who comes from a family of spirit mediums, and her classmate Okarun, an occult fanatic. After Momo rescues Okarun from being bullied, they begin talking. However, an argument ensues between them since Momo believes in ghosts but denies aliens exist, and Okarun believes in aliens but denies ghosts exist.

To prove to each other what they believe in is real, Momo goes to an abandoned hospital where a UFO has been spotted and Okarun goes to a tunnel rumored to be haunted. To their surprise, they each encounter overwhelming paranormal activities that transcend comprehension. Amid these predicaments, Momo awakens her hidden power and Okarun gains the power of a curse to overcome these new dangers! Their fateful love begins as well!?

The story of the occult battle and adolescence starts!
